Post by shargash » Tue Jul 28, 2015 12:15 pm

[quote="Myyn"]Raid Griff / Nightmare - pegacorn were the pinicle of flyers and tbh should be a "cut above the rest"

Flyers in general for lower lvls takes away so much of the game and the general areas people skip "cause they can" hurt the game imo. Would rather see people on horses ect than flying around skipping all the content / areas [/quote]

I agree completely. Between rifts and rentals, there is pretty much nowhere you can't go in Telon. Innovus is about the only place I ever had a rental go poof on me before I got where I was going or to the next rental (and that was a special circumstance -- my low-adventuring-level bard didn't have good horseshoes, mainly because she didn't usually need them with bard speed).

IMO, even a slow permanent flying mount should be the result of a significant amount of work. I thought the plat-coin pegasus was a reasonable amount of work for the reward (400 coins, ally faction, IIRC). The ksaravi wyvern, on the other hand, was just too easy -- 10 landings, 10 minutes work, very little risk.

Post by shargash » Wed Jul 29, 2015 7:09 pm

There may be some misunderstanding. In released VG, you were given the wyvern for the duration of the quest. It only worked in the one chunk. When you completed the quest, you lost the wyvern, so a lot of people left the quest uncompleted until they outleveled the area and didn't need the flyer any more.

So, are people talking about (a)

1. Letting the quester keep the wyvern after the quest is complete, but it still only works in Ksaravi Gulch
-or-
2. Letting the quester keep the wyvern after the quest is complete, but it works in any chunk.

I think a lot of us were operating under the assumption that we were talking about #2, but maybe all people are talking about is #1. I would have no objection to #1, though it seriously was no big deal to leave the quest open until you outleveled the area. I think #2 is what a lot of people would object to.
